Al, I din't know if you are logging in lately, but I just got back to my Ithaca Lewis project and have decided to put the cleaned out action back together again just to do a function test. The refinishing of the steel and furniture will be continued shortly. I have some time back on my side for this project. I already have run into a reassembly challenge. I have the barrel locking bolt with the spring, the bolt straddle , the cam, the retaining screw and the top lever, all in place. However, I don't think I know how and where to position the straddle block and it's holding screw to the barrel bolt. I tightened the straddle screw where I thought it should be and the top lever works but is quite left of center in the closed position and seems to have too much distance to travel before I see the lever's barrel latch clear the gap.

Is there a procedure to aligning and fixing the straddle block in place?
